on 10jan2015, at 00:00Hrs. Checked and found there was a actual blast in the Booster pump 44, CT cabinet [below the VCB]. MICOM relay Measurements During root cause analysis we found there was an actual high current in all three phases. After further study, we found high current initiates in Phase 2 and 3 first then due to unbalancing of current it increased in Phase 1 also. Testing Performed IR test with 10KV voltage for 1min, individually on motor cable performed and found average values 5 T. IR test with 1KV voltage for 1min, individually on VFD-motor cable performed and found average values 6 G. IR test with 5KV voltage for 1min, on transformer HV Ground performed and found average values 5 T. IR test with 500V voltage for 1min, on transformer LV Ground performed and found average values 5 T. IR test with 1kV voltage for 1min, on transformer HV LV performed and found average values 5 T. IR test with 10KV voltage for 1min, individually performed on Front and Back Insulators of all 3 phases and found average values 5 T. 11kv VCB out

the cabinet, which is Motor cable connected with the cable cell. Core CT Blast Core CT Abnormality Noted Core CT blast, due to high primary current. Second level of Over current occurred in MICOM relay and trip the VCB, I>> = 2.5In, for 20ms. Current in the Ground also floated but didnt trip the breaker, Ie= 1Ie, for 900ms What Actually Went Wrong After root cause analysis, it was confirmed that there was a actual phase to phase shorting, which tends to increase the huge amount of current among all the phases. After further checking we checked and found a dead rat lying bellow the L1 measurement CT. It was clear that a Rat was the cause for short circuit between ph2-ph3. Due to the unbalancing of current, huge current floated in the ground which was huge in measurement, as huge as Core CT also Blast. Core CT [ratio = 25/1amps] but it sustain up to 250Amps but after that it blast. In MICOM relay, Ie noted = 455Amps.
